This role is based in London with a hybrid-working model and regular travel to European factories. The Industrialisation & Quality Assurance Manager will report directly into the Head of Production & Product Development and will manage a small technical team.
The Role- Own the end-to-end transition of new handbag and small leather goods designs from development into stable, repeatable production.
- Act as the technical point of contact between creative, product, and manufacturing teams, ensuring designs are production-ready without compromising quality or commercial targets.
- Lead early production trials and factory test runs, reviewing outcomes and refining construction, materials, and processes ahead of bulk manufacture.
- Evaluate product feasibility by reviewing technical documentation, patterns, and prototypes, identifying risks and proposing practical solutions.
- Set and refine manufacturing methods and assembly sequences to optimise quality consistency, efficiency, yield, and lead times.
- Drive continuous improvement across factories by identifying opportunities to enhance build quality, reduce complexity, and improve cost performance.
- Maintain clear, accurate technical and quality documentation to support production handover and ongoing manufacturing.
- Partner closely with European suppliers, providing hands‑on technical guidance and resolving production or quality challenges as they arise.
- Define quality expectations and testing parameters, ensuring standards are understood and consistently applied at factory level.
- Plan, manage, and communicate industrialisation timelines, ensuring all stakeholders are aligned on key milestones, approvals, and risks.
- Track progress across all styles and factories, flagging delays, dependencies, or quality concerns early and proactively.
- Support factory performance reviews by contributing technical insight, quality data, and improvement recommendations.
- Lead and develop a small technical or industrialisation team, fostering clarity, accountability, and best‑practice ways of working.
